ABSTRACT
We demonstrated the feasibility of measuring the axial coordinate of a gamma quantum interaction point in a plastic scintillator bar via the detection of scintillation photons escaping from the scintillator with an array of wavelength-shifting (WLS) strips. Using a test set-up comprising a BC-420 scintillator bar and an~array of sixteen BC-482A WLS strips we achieved a spatial resolution of~5\,mm~($��$) for annihilation photons from a $^{22}$Na isotope. The studied method can be used to improve the spatial resolution of a plastic-scintillator-based PET scanner which is being developed by the J-PET collaboration.<br/>13 pages, 8 figures; Submitted to Nuclear Instruments and Methods in Physics Research Section A<br/>
